这为长时间运行的动作提供了理想的解决方案。
例如,class bar(foo, object):与class bar(foo):这两种写法在功能上是否存在实际差异或优势?
预期输出 运行上述改进后的代码,您将得到类似以下的结果:<div class="calendar"><li><h1>24/11/2021</h1></li> <li><div class='time'>All Day</div><div class='event'><b> 事件 1</b> // 主要活动</div></li> <li><div class='time'>14:00 - 16:30</div><div class='event'><b> 事件 2</b> // 主要活动</div></li> <li><h1>25/11/2021</h1></li> <li><div class='time'>时间未指定</div><div class='event'><b> 事件 3 (时间缺失)</b> // 特殊活动</div></li> </div>注意事项与总结 XPath的健壮性: 使用count($nodes) > 0来判断XPath查询结果是否为空,而不是直接访问$nodes[0],可以有效避免因节点不存在而导致的错误。
立即学习“go语言免费学习笔记(深入)”; 工作原理:runtime.Goexit()会终止当前Goroutine的执行,并允许所有已注册的defer函数按LIFO(后进先出)顺序执行。
基本上就这些。
例如智能指针、锁和文件操作均遵循此原则,实现自动、可靠、简洁的资源管理,是现代C++编程的基础。
它的 operator[] 返回的是一个临时的代理类对象,行为类似引用,但本质不是原生引用。
这样,在创建 mother 对象之后,mother.children 就会包含 c1 和 c2 对象。
它定义在 <sstream> 头文件中,使用方式类似于 cin 和 cout,通过流操作符 << 和 >> 实现数据的输入输出。
操作符与函数的基本概念 在编程领域,函数通常指一段可重用的代码块,它接受输入(参数),执行特定任务,并可能返回一个结果。
它会将<、>、&、"、'等特殊字符转换成HTML实体,确保浏览器不会将其解释为HTML标签或JavaScript代码。
常见的包括: . (匹配任意字符,除了换行符) ^ (匹配字符串开头) $ (匹配字符串结尾) * (匹配前一个字符零次或多次) + (匹配前一个字符一次或多次) ? (匹配前一个字符零次或一次) {} (指定匹配次数) [] (字符集) () (分组) (转义字符本身) 例如,要匹配字面量句点 .,需要使用 .。
用 Golang 写一个轻量级的 Web 服务非常合适。
然而,Go语言的fmt包虽然在功能上与C的printf和scanf类似,但并未实现%*这一C语言特有的赋值抑制功能。
常用方法包括使用DOM、SAX或ElementTree等解析器,根据语言和场景选择合适方式。
如果遇到问题,请仔细阅读本文提供的排错步骤,并检查浏览器控制台中的错误信息。
trie能够通过将字节序列映射到树路径的方式,显著优化前缀查找操作,实现快速插入与检索,并有效处理单次、多次或无匹配结果的场景。
ViiTor实时翻译 AI实时多语言翻译专家!
if u := usersPtr[99]; u != nil { u.Connected = true } else { fmt.Println("键99不存在,无法修改。
基本上就这些。
本文链接:http://www.jnmotorsbikes.com/22579_55907.html